Carcinoma of the large bowel presenting
✍ W. S. J. Mair; W. A. F. McAdam; P. W. R. Lee; K. Jepson; J. C. Goligher πŸ“‚ Article πŸ“… 1977 πŸ› John Wiley and Sons 🌐 English βš– 1009 KB

## Summary Four cases of carcinoma of the distal large bowel are described in which the presenting feature was a subcutaneous abscess of the lateral aspect of the thigh. The high morbidity and mortality of this presentation are discussed and the literature is reviewed.
